From b3b1b061583ba4909b59a2f736825d86495fe956 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Waldemar Rymarkiewicz Date: Fri, 6 May 2011 09:42:31 +0200 Subject: Bluetooth: Double check sec req for pre 2.1 device In case of pre v2.1 devices authentication request will return success immediately if the link key already exists without any authentication process. That means, it's not possible to re-authenticate the link if you already have combination key and for instance want to re-authenticate to get the high security (use 16 digit pin). Therefore, it's necessary to check security requirements on auth complete event to prevent not enough secure connection. Signed-off-by: Waldemar Rymarkiewicz Signed-off-by: Gustavo F.
